**Ticket #—: DiffHarbor vault locked after failed key rotation**

Summary: The credentials vault backing DiffHarbor, our large-file diff viewer, locked itself mid-rotation last night. Rendering of files over 200 MB now fails because the chunk-signing key is unreachable. As the contractor handling this, please do not attempt another rotation; it will extend the lockout. Instead, open the vault console, choose Manual Recovery, and confirm the vault ID shown matches staging. At the recovery prompt, enter the passphrase:

strongbox words: druath-quenael

/*
 * Canary gating constants — Brindlepoint deploy pipeline
 *
 * Support team: these values control when a canary is promoted or
 * rolled back. A canary must hold below the error-rate ceiling for
 * the full observation window, and latency regressions beyond the
 * percentile delta trigger an automatic halt. If a customer reports
 * a stuck rollout, check these thresholds first before escalating
 * to the pipeline crew. The effective constants are defined below.
 */

tuning table, kawep-tawif:
CAPS = {
    "olidor": 80,
    "belion": 7,
    "quenys": 225,
    "druox": 839,
    "fraath": 482,
}

Subject: Handover — Fabrikit on-call

Hey! Quick handover notes. Fabrikit (our test-data factory lib) had a flaky seed generator this week — if builds fail on the Norwick suite, just bump the seed cache and rerun. Docs live on the Lantermill wiki under "Fabrikit basics," which new folks should skim first. Nothing else burning. If anything weird pops up overnight, ping the library owner directly.

billing contact of bafog-bawip = fraael@lumicworks.corp

Key ceremony item 7 — Mirelli laundry-locker access flow. Verify both custodians present. Confirm HSM partition for locker tokens initialized. Witness signs ledger. Release manager validates build hash against Ordway registry. Do not proceed until quorum confirmed. Final step: unseal the locker-token signing key using the recovery passphrase recorded immediately below.

vault phrase of yaguf-hahaf = druath-holix